What’s Password Manager?

Password manager is a digital vault where you can keep all of your important information, like logins, credit card numbers, PINs, and more. It helps you create, update and remember strong passwords. You only need to remember one master password to your entire logins. Once a master password is created, you add the login information for all your accounts into the database. You can even create a secure note with secret stuff. It also assists you to fill form with the stored information. The database is encrypted and hackers will not able to able to crack them. How to Select the Best Password Managers for iOS Devices?

Are your eyes dazzled by various password managers in the market? Get confused when comparing different products? What are the best password managers for iOS devices? Firstly, the software is supposed to feel like the most native app to the Apple ecosystem. It should have intuitive user interface so that users can operate it easily. You can expect a product in small size with full features. Secondly, pick the product with fair pricing. The free one may not include functions you need. When selecting among the premium services, you should pick the one suit you. If a cheap product offers all features you need, just pick it. Though an expensive product offers more features, it’s not necessary to pay for the extra features you don’t need.
Thirdly, you should choose the password manager that offers multiple options to store your passwords. Some advanced password managers allow local storing. Your database resides only on your device. This provides more control as to who has access to it and who can view its contents, and it decreases the risks of being hacked. Other option is cloud storage. Your database is stored in the cloud, making it accessible across multiple devices. Using the cloud, any modification made on one device will automatically update all the other devices with access. Some companies upload your data to their server and offer strict privacy policy. Usually, their servers are encrypted with military-grade standard. Your precious data is guaranteed. Fourthly, the encryption standard should be high. Leading companies use Advanced Encryption Standard with a 256-bit key, Password-Based Key Derivation Function 2 and Secure Hash Algorithm 2 with 256-bit digest, and salted hashes. AES 256-bit is the most popular and latest encryption standard in the market. Last but not least, it ought to support form filler. Not all password managers assist you to fill form online, so you need to confirm it if you need form filler.

Password Generator & Changer

Using a strong password is critical to the security of your online accounts. Have problem in remembering complicated passwords? A password manager enables you to store many passwords behind a single password to simplify your life and keep your accounts safe. It generates random, complex passwords for your accounts. The manager will allow you to choose from various parameters, such as whether to include uppercase or lowercase, special characters, and the overall length of the passcode. The passwords they create will be far more secure than the current combination of birthdays, pets and children’s names that you might be using. What’s more, you will never have to memorize them. The master password will let you unblock your entire passwords.
You may want to replace the password for each account with a stronger one. The password changer comes to help. After you import passwords, the manager will recommend changing if your password hasn’t been modified in a while or if you use the same password for multiple accounts. It checks your existing passwords and marks the weak ones. You don’t have to strain your brain to update the passwords. With few clicks, the password manager replaces all the weak passwords for you. Password Sharing

In this Internet age, we can share files online conveniently. However, that gives hackers and snooper a chance to intercept your session if your connection is not secured. When you share your logins with your colleagues, hackers can grab the information and gain access to your confidential database. That will cause big loss. Password manager allows users to share passwords in encrypted format so that criminals can’t decode it. You can extend access to passwords to others without revealing the content. Some managers require that the users receiving access already have an account with the service. To cooperate conveniently, you can invite your friend to use the same password manager.

Most password managers have emergency contact. In the case of the user’s death or incapacitation, loved ones can be assigned access to the database. This feature allows users to add a list of trusted friends and family members who can access their vault in the case they are unable to do so. You can set the time period that they can get complete access to your account. You will get request when emergency contact try to log in your account. This will save friends and family from having to contact each account provider separately and presenting large amount of documentation to prove their authorization.

Multi-Factor Authentication

Your database with password manager is typically encrypted with a master password to prevent unauthorized access. Of course, the master password is not enough to guarantee your database is completely safe. Advanced password managers support multi-factor authentication. That means they can use multiple methods to identify you.

The most common method is using a third-party authenticator, which is an extra app you install that receives a one-time password that you provide in addition to your password to prove your identity. Some examples include Google Authenticator, Microsoft Authenticator, and Authy. Some advanced products put the one-time used passcode on your clipboard after it auto fills, so you don’t have to spend time copying and pasting into websites. Other popular method is Touch ID. You are allowed to use the fingerprint scanner to log into the vault. Face ID is another alternate way. It lets you use your Apple’s facial scanner to unblock your vault. In addition, you are able to access your database with hardware authentication. U2F is a set of hardware keys which need to be in your physical possession if you want to log into your database. Because the hardware keys can’t be stolen remotely, most users feel this method provides the highest level of protection. With so many layers of protection, you can rest assure.

Web Form Filler

Do you shop online frequently? Have to join many forms for work or study? You need to fill a long form when conducting those activities. Is there a way to fill the form with one click? Yes, password manager makes it possible. It lets you create encrypted vault to store personal data. Simply add your email, phone numbers, postal code, shipping address, passport number, credit card numbers, debit card numbers and other information. When you click on blank to fill form, it asks if you need help to auto fill it. Some products auto fill once you are on the page to finish a form. Password managers only auto fill form on secure websites and it will not match your information on phishing websites. You also are able to create templates that can be used when filling out information for such things as hotel reservations, creating new accounts, and more. Besides, some password managers have the ability to autofill user names and passwords into your iPhone apps. They utilize Share Sheets to achieve this functionality and some apps may not be compatible with this feature. Make sure that the web form filler is supported by your browser like Safari and Chrome. LastPass specializes in automatically organizing your entries for you. It has three main categories: websites, form fills, and secure notes, which are used for such things as driver’s license numbers and credit card information. Select a category, then pick a template, and you will be able to fill in all of the necessary information for a specific account. They not only provide extensions for Firefox, Chrome, Safari, and Internet Explorer, but they provide desktop apps on Windows, Mac, and Linux as well as mobile apps on Android, iOS, Blackberry, and Windows Phone.
